summaryrefslogtreecommitdiff
path: root/platform/linuxbsd
AgeCommit message (Expand)Author
2023-05-12Ensure WindowData minimized/maximized are mutually exclusiveChristopher Foo
2023-04-24Windows TTS: Use HashMap instead of RBMap for idsRémi Verschelde
2023-03-30[X11] Fix layout bug in `keyboard_get_keycode_from_physical`Sabrehull
2023-03-27SCons: Cleanup pulseaudio defines for LinuxRémi Verschelde
2023-03-27change some sys.exit() to be fatalOmar Polo
2023-03-14Tweak command syntax in Vulkan renderer failure messageHugo Locurcio
2023-03-14[Linux/X11] Add some missing keycodes/scancodes.bruvzg
2023-03-14Propogate errors when creating an OpenGL context fails in X11clayjohn
2023-03-14Fix broken shortcut key inputRindbee
2023-03-13Linux: Don't try to link system embree3 on unsupported archsRémi Verschelde
2023-03-13[TextServer] Add invalid font scaling check, restrict Linux/BSD system fonts ...bruvzg
2023-03-13[Linux/X11] Check if required xkb functions exist before using it.bruvzg
2023-02-24Merge pull request #73752 from bruvzg/x11_quote_leftRémi Verschelde
2023-02-22[Linux TTS] Use Callable instead of registering methods.bruvzg
2023-02-22Fix X11 QUOTELEFT / SECTION physical key mapping.bruvzg
2023-02-22[Input] Use BRACKET_ instead of BRACE_ for physical keys.bruvzg
2023-02-21[Linux] Process TTS callback on the main thread to avoid speech-dispatcher de...bruvzg
2023-02-17Merge pull request #72877 from bruvzg/x11_on_topRémi Verschelde
2023-02-17[X11] Fix initial "on top" window state.bruvzg
2023-02-17Fix crash with bogus shape index to DisplayServer.cursor_set_custom_image()Rémi Verschelde
2023-02-17Merge pull request #73441 from akien-mga/linux-unbundling-fixesRémi Verschelde
2023-02-16Fix includes of thirdparty libs which can be unbundled on LinuxRémi Verschelde
2023-02-16[Linux] Make SO wrapper usage optional.bruvzg
2023-02-14Some fixes for initial window position and sizeThomas ten Cate
2023-02-13Update PCK embedding SCons warning message to mention mold linkerHugo Locurcio
2023-02-07[X11] Do not suppress structure/focus events on popup close to correctly retu...bruvzg
2023-02-06[X11] Fix IME window focus events.bruvzg
2023-02-02Use a "warning" icon in `OS.alert()` on Linux/*BSDHugo Locurcio
2023-02-01Merge pull request #72104 from bruvzg/popup-non-popupsRémi Verschelde
2023-02-01[X11] Fix IME subwindow in the popup not getting input focus.bruvzg
2023-01-30[X11] Add support for dead keys without active IME. Fix IME focus and cleanup.bruvzg
2023-01-27Merge pull request #72102 from Riteo/keymapx11-scope-goodnessRémi Verschelde
2023-01-27Fix split allow empty string in SSH export plugindaviirodrig
2023-01-26Extend special popup window handling to any non-popup child of a popup.bruvzg
2023-01-26[X11] Fix IME focus return.bruvzg
2023-01-26Put KeyMappingX11 stuff inside its own scopeRiteo
2023-01-25Merge pull request #72029 from bruvzg/x11_keycodeRémi Verschelde
2023-01-25[X11] Fix incorrect keycodes from non-QWERTY layouts.bruvzg
2023-01-25[X11] Make IME focus window input only.bruvzg
2023-01-25Merge pull request #72018 from bruvzg/x11_ime_loopRémi Verschelde
2023-01-25[X11] Prevent IME activation from entering infinite loop.bruvzg
2023-01-25Move xkbcommon dynamic loading code into generic linuxbsd folderRiteo
2023-01-23[Linux/BSD] Include headers for dynamically loaded libraries to simplify buil...bruvzg
2023-01-23Cleanup and unify keyboard input.bruvzg
2023-01-23Convert en_GB spelling to en_US with codespellRémi Verschelde
2023-01-21Merge pull request #71819 from Riteo/certified-musl-momentRémi Verschelde
2023-01-21Make PIE relocation detection glibc-onlyRiteo
2023-01-20Exclude atomic lib under FreeBSD using LLVMrobfram
2023-01-17Improve DisplayServer message for video card drivers failureRémi Verschelde
2023-01-17Fix X11 input region size.bruvzg